Traverse Energy Announces 2016 Second Quarter Results

CALGARY, ALBERTA--(Marketwired - Aug. 15, 2016) - Traverse Energy Ltd. ("Traverse" or "the Company") (TSX VENTURE:TVL) presents financial and operating results for the six months ended June 30, 2016.

Operations Review

In the second quarter of 2016, Traverse completed the installation of the water disposal facility at Coyote and installed a pump jack on a previously flowing Mannville horizontal well. The water disposal facility was commissioned in late May and became fully operational in June, reducing current water disposal costs and improving economics for future development. Production maintenance activities at Coyote during the second quarter involved several downhole pump changes and workovers. Traverse is currently reviewing alternative methods of downhole pump optimization to reduce future maintenance expenses. In addition, workovers were performed on previously shut-in wells to reactivate them during the quarter as commodity prices improved. At Turin, activities during the second quarter included the annual turnaround at the battery and production maintenance.

Traverse closed a private placement of flow-through common shares in late May for aggregate gross proceeds of approximately $2.8 million. The proceeds will be used to fund a portion of the 2016 drilling program. Two exploratory wells will be drilled in the third quarter to evaluate Mannville and Banff targets in the Coyote and Watts area.

Undeveloped land holdings at June 30, 2016 were 188,900 gross (188,300 net) acres. At June 30, 2016 the Company had working capital of approximately $2.2 million and unutilized credit facilities of $7.0 million. The 2016 exploration and development program was reduced to $10 million in April 2016 in response to the commodity price environment which Traverse will continue to monitor.

BOE equivalent

The term "BOE" or barrels of oil equivalent may be misleading, particularly if used in isolation. A BOE conversion ratio of six thousand cubic feet of natural gas to one barrel of oil equivalent (6 Mcf: 1 bbl) is based upon an energy equivalency conversion method primarily applicable at the burner tip and does not represent value equivalency at the wellhead. Additionally, given that the value ratio based on the current price of crude oil, as compared to natural gas, is significantly different from the energy equivalency of 6:1, utilizing a conversion ratio of 6:1 may be misleading as an indication of value.
